flex-lexer - 将flex的输入从标准输入更改为文件?
问题描述
所以我使用 flex 已经有一段时间了,而且我一直在直接从终端输入它。现在我想给它一个文件。我想出的一个临时解决方案是使用 dup 将标准输入更改为文件,但我想知道是否有一种内置于 flex 中的方法来做同样的事情?
解决方案
我想通了,你可以设置 yyin 为 ac 文件
yyin = fopen("file.txt" "r");
推荐阅读
- excel - VBA-一次复制多个图表
- javascript - 从 ui 选择选项中删除对象
- angular - 以角度上传文件时出现错误“不支持的内容类型:应用程序/vnd.ms-excel”
- c# - 将不同的项目添加到 DataGridView 中每一行的 DataGridViewComboBoxColumn
- android - Android DiffUtil.ItemCallback areContentsTheSame 不同的ID
- reactjs - React keydown 事件捕获和冒泡
- java - Android Things onTouch 没有发布 GPIO
- compiler-construction - yacc 和 lex 中令牌的字符串值
- javascript - 点击功能上的javascript根本不起作用
- apache - RaspberryPi Apache 和符号链接